Our newspaper was even hampered by a protest back in the 1970s.

A national strike in May 1973 resulted in the printers being out of bounds and the Echo was unable to produce a newspaper for its avid readers.

As a result, newspaper boys were left without work for the day.

South Essex also proved to be a hotbed for acid house raves in the late 1980s and early 1990s.

The emergence of the acid house genre of music in the mid-to-late eighties gave birth to a whole new kind of party culture.

For a generation of clubbers, the late 1980s and early 1990s resulted in many weekends being spent meeting up in meadows, fields and rusty warehouses to party with like-minded people.

Our glorious county hosted a number of raves, including in Southend and Old Leighs.
